How to fill out recharge projects in countys

01
To fill out recharge projects in counties, follow these steps:
02
Start by identifying the county where the recharge project will take place.
03
Research the water availability and demand in the county to determine the need for a recharge project.
04
Consult with local authorities and stakeholders to gather information on existing recharge projects and their success rates in the county.
05
Analyze the geology and hydrology of the county to identify suitable sites for recharge projects.
06
Develop a recharge project plan that outlines the objectives, timeline, and budget for the project.
07
Secure necessary permits and approvals from relevant authorities to initiate the recharge project.
08
Acquire the required funding or resources to implement the project.
09
Engage professionals or experts in hydrogeology and water resources management to design and oversee the recharge project.
10
Construct the recharge infrastructure, such as check dams, infiltration basins, or recharge wells, as per the project plan.
11
Monitor and evaluate the effectiveness of the recharge project over time.
12
Maintain and manage the recharge infrastructure regularly to ensure optimal functioning.
13
Educate and involve local communities in the benefits and importance of recharge projects to encourage their participation and support.
14
Continuously assess and adapt the recharge project based on changing water availability, demand, and ecological conditions.
